The Keystone Bank Masterclass Series have come and gone, but the impact of the series will remain with those who participated.

It will be recalled that last week, the bank put together a series of Masterclasses to equip SMEs
and career-focused individuals with the knowledge and tools to help them grow during the pandemic and beyond.
With over 3000 viewers in the first session, Ogbeni Dipo focused on the job landscape of the post-COVID world and how to prepare for that time during this period.

Tricia on the other hand, gave a lot of tools and hacks to do business in the new normal, garnering over 1000 viewers.

The event had a lot of positive reviews, with viewers asking a myriad of questions and asking that the session be hosted online, where people can gain access to it.

The masterclass series is part of the efforts of Keystone bank in investing in human capital during this lockdown period to ensure that Nigerians are prepared for the current realities and
the future of work and business after the pandemic.

Another initiative of the bank is the MSME online academy, a platform aimed at helping businesses cope with the operational stress generated by the COVID 19 pandemic. Communications concerning this will be rolled out in coming days.
